On the afternoon of March 1st, Aulin College held a teaching work meeting for the second semester of the 2022-2023 academic year in Conference Room 609. Vice Dean of Teaching Zhao Lihua, Teacher An Tiezhu, the head of the teaching supervision group, the heads of each major, the co-teachers of foreign courses this semester, and relevant personnel from the college's teaching management section attended the meeting. The meeting was chaired by Vice President Zhao Lihua.

First, Vice President Zhao expressed her gratitude to the assistant teachers for their hard work during the epidemic when foreign teachers were unable to come to China to teach, and introduced the key points of teaching and various reform work this semester. Next, the participants discussed how to improve students' academic integrity, optimize teaching methods, and enhance students' autonomous learning ability. Teachers expressed their views based on their teaching experience, and the discussion was lively and harmonious.
Subsequently, Professor Ahn Tiek-soo, the head of the teaching supervision group, based on the supervision of teaching work in the previous semester, offered valuable suggestions and opinions on problems in classroom teaching, teaching methods, and course assessment.
Finally, President Zhao once again emphasized the importance of ideological work and teaching ethics, encouraging all teachers to make full use of the platform of Aulin College to learn advanced educational concepts and experiences from domestic and foreign universities, actively participate in the reform of teaching and examination methods, promote the development of research-oriented teaching, and facilitate the implementation of Tutorials.
